    I suggest you read the financials. APT has a miniscule $20 per customer revenue ($220 million per year). They have essentially saturated the ANZ market and are an insignificant player in the US and UK markets. They need an absolute minimum of 200 million (probably closer to 500 million) customers to earn just $1 billion and a P/E of 20:1. It is never going to happen.
